A Rockford area treasure will be thrust into the national spotlight on the Travel Channel's "Hotel Showdown".

Just Northwest of Rockton, IL sits the Copperstone Inn, located on Yalebridge Rd which will be highlighted at 8 p.m. Tuesday. On the show, four hotel owners visit each others establishments as guests, then rate their experiences. The hotel that has the highest score wins $25K.

The Beloit Daily News reports that Rich Spanton Jr., who is a co-owner of The Copperstone Inn with his wife, Chrisse, said they were contacted two months prior to filming and spent nine days on the road at other hotels and then two additional days at their Inn located at 6702 Yale Bridge Road between Rockton and South Beloit.

“I learned a lot from the other inns and hotels — things that we could add here to help our guests to have a better experience. I liked that the McCormick House Inn served breakfast in the room. We serve breakfast here, but I’d like to one day do in-service to the room.”

Other competitors on Tuesday Night's show include:

  • The Holiday Music Motel in Sturgeon Bay, Wisconsin
  • McCormick House in Hayward, Wisconsin
  • Guesthouse Hotel in Chicago
